What Are CS2 Live Casino Sites?
A CS2 live casino site is essentially an online casino that integrates live-dealer games into the skin and crypto gambling environment. Instead of automated wheels or dice, players interact with real human dealers through a video feed.
The games most commonly offered include:
- Roulette – streamed with real wheels, often themed with CS2 graphics.
- Blackjack – fast-paced tables that allow both low and high stakes.
- Baccarat – popular among high-rollers looking for simple rules and steady payouts.
- Game shows – some sites add live spins, coin flips, or custom events tied to esports.
The mix feels less like a faceless algorithm and more like walking into a casino floor — only with CS2 branding and skin-driven balances.

What Makes a Good CS2 Live Casino Site
Not every platform that advertises “live dealers” is worth trusting. A few factors separate the solid operators from the shaky ones:
- Licensing and Partnerships – the best sites work with established providers like Evolution Gaming or Pragmatic Play, alongside Curaçao or Kahnawake licenses.
- Payment Flexibility – supporting skins, Bitcoin, Ethereum, and fiat makes the cashier convenient.
- Stream Quality – if the video lags, the entire experience falls apart. HD streaming is a must.
- Table Limits – Canadians, Americans, and Europeans all expect different ranges. Good sites balance low-stake entry tables with high-stake VIP options.
- Language Support – in a global market, multi-language dealers add authenticity.

Responsible Play Remains Key
It’s easy to get swept up in the immersive feel of live dealers, but the risks remain the same. A few reminders matter:
- Don’t chase losses just because the table “feels real.”
- Always check payout transparency — live streams look authentic, but the operator still controls deposits and withdrawals.
- Choose sites with published responsible gambling tools: deposit limits, self-exclusion, and access to help lines.
The social element of live casino can make it more engaging, but it also means players must set limits consciously.
